老贴 java数据库连接
J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。JDBC提供了一种基准,据此可以构建更高级的工具和接口,使数据库开发人员能够编写数据库应用程序,同时,JDBC也是个商标名。 有了JDB...
2024-01-10Java线程安全数据库连接
我正在编写一个Servlet,该Servlet通过访问和修改数据库中的某些表来处理每个请求。我希望与数据库的连接是线程安全的。我不想为此使用已经存在的库/框架(spring,hibernate等)。我知道我可以通过以下方式为此使用java的ThreadLocal:public class DatabaseRegistry { //assume it's a singleton private Properties prop = ne...
2024-01-10java 连接oracle数据库
package shujuku;import java.sql.Connection;import java.sql.DriverManager;import java.sql.PreparedStatement;import java.sql.ResultSet;import java.sql.SQLException;public class basedao { Connection conn=null; PreparedStatement ps; ResultSet rs=null;...
2024-01-10Laravel:动态连接数据库
我正在Laravel5(.1)中创建一个应用程序,在该应用程序中需要连接到不同的数据库。唯一的问题是,它不知道必须连接到哪个数据库,因此无法在config中使用database.php。控制器负责使用动态给定的连接详细信息进行连接。如何建立与数据库的新连接,包括使用DB类?(或者这可能)提前致谢!回答:...
2024-01-10java生成短连接
第一步:获取公众号的access_token,记得将access_token进行缓存,这个每天只有2000次访问限制。/** * 是否关注了微信公众号 * @param openId * @return * @throws BusinessException * @return Object ,true:已关注,false:未关注 * @author tyg * @date 2019年1月14日上午11:51:05 */@Overridepublic String getStoreDistributi...
2024-01-10java链接数据库--Mysql
/************************************************************************* > File Name: Mysql.java > Author: Baiyan > 题意: > Created Time: 2016年06月04日 星期六 01时03分32秒 **********************************************************************/import java.sql.D...
2024-01-10Java中JDBC连接数据库详解
一、概念 1. 为了能让程序操作数据库,对数据库中的表进行操作,每一种数据库都会提供一套连接和操作该数据库的驱动,而且每种数据库的驱动都各不相同,例如mysql数据库使用mysql驱动,oracle数据库使用oracle驱动,这样假如我们编写的程序哪一天想要换数据库,那样就会很不方便,因为所有连接...
2024-01-10java连接数据库(jdbc)的标准规范
java连接数据库的标准规范JDBC全称:java database connectivity ,是sun公司提供的Java连接数据库的标准规范。localhost和127.0.0.1 都是表示当前电脑1、oracle Oracle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。到目前仍在数据库市场上占有主要份额。 Driver:oracle.jdbc.driver.OracleDr...
2024-01-10JavaWeb连接MySQL数据库
JavaWeb连接MySQL数据库JavaWeb连接MySQL数据库的方式有很多,首先我们讲解JDBC的配置方法一、JDBC的配置方法1、什么是JDBC什么是JDBC嘞?JDBC代表Java数据库连接(Java Database Connectivity),它是用于Java编程语言和数据库之间的数据库无关连接的标准Java API,换句话说:JDBC是用于在Java语言编程中与数据库连接的...
2024-01-10数据库表到java类转换工具
//该工具类可以实现:给定一个指定的数据库表名,即可自动生成对应的java实体类package com.iamzken.utils;import java.io.BufferedWriter;import java.io.File;import java.io.FileWriter;import java.io.IOException;import java.net.URL;import java.sql.Connection;import java.sql.DriverManager;import jav...
2024-01-10Java实现JDBC连接数据库简单案例
一、准备好数据库 例如,MS SQL Server2008环境下,创建school数据库,内含一个表student(sid,sname,ssex,sage),并添加若干行数据。二、配置数据库驱动文件 1.准备好(下载)sqlserver2008.jar文件; 2.拷贝下载的jar文件到工程中; 在java工程中创建lib目录,拷贝数据库驱动jar文件到该目录 3.添加并在Eclipse的J...
2024-01-10详解Java使用JDBC连接MySQL数据库
一:什么是数据库,为什么要有数据库?数据,数据库,数据库管理系统和数据库系统是与数据库技术密切相关的四个基本概念。数据库相信大家都耳熟能详了,其实数据库顾名思义就是存放数据的仓库,只不过这个仓库是在计算机存储设备上,而且数据是按一定的格式存放的~可能有朋友就要打断...
2024-01-10JavaWeb连接数据库MySQL的操作技巧
数据库是编程中重要的一部分,它囊括了数据操作,数据持久化等各方面。在每一门编程语言中都占有相当大的比例。本次,我以MySQL为例,使用MVC编程思想(请参阅我之前的博客)。简单演示一下JavaWeb对数据库的操作。1:我们需要掌握简单的SQL语句,并且会简单操作图形化的数据库。我们在数据库建...
2024-01-10java 如何连接局域网内另一台电脑的mdb数据库?
Class.forName("net.ucanaccess.jdbc.UcanaccessDriver");String msAccDB = "D:/20191206/difudata.mdb";String dbURL = "jdbc:ucanaccess://" + msAccDB;Connection con = DriverManager.getConnection(dbURL);现在...
2024-03-10java如何实现自动生成数据库设计文档
目录前言实现步骤main方法类全部代码表qrtz_blob_triggers表qrtz_calendars表qrtz_cron_triggers前言以前我们还需要手写数据库设计文档、现在可以通过引入screw核心包来实现Java 数据库文档一键生成。话不多说、直接上代码演示。支持的数据库列表:MySQLMariaDBTIDBOracleSqlServerPostgreSQL这些主流的数据库都支持...
2024-01-10Java如何从数据库中删除表?
本示例向您展示如何从数据库中删除或删除表。基本上,我们只是发送DROP TABLE命令并指定要删除到数据库的表名。下面的示例向您展示如何在MySQL数据库中进行操作。package org.nhooo.example.jdbc;import java.sql.Connection;import java.sql.DriverManager;import java.sql.SQLException;import java.sql.Statement;public class DropTableE...
2024-01-10使用Quartz获取数据库连接
我有一个需要在计划过程中插入数据并检索数据的要求。尽管我可以创建自己的连接类并可以完成工作,但是我想知道是否有一种方法可以使用QuartzAPI获取数据库连接。由于Quartz有效地进行了数据库连接和处理,因此我的目的是使用定义良好的结构来代替创建自己的结构。我在Quartz中看到了以下代码...
2024-01-10Java ODBC连接SqlServer数据库
做项目,客户想让金蝶K3系统能访问到Oracle数据库;Ps:JDK1.7以前有支持ODBC的jar包,JDK1.8之后需要另外找jar包; 1 import java.sql.Connection; 2 import java.sql.DriverManager; 3 import java.sql.PreparedStatement; 4 import java.sql.ResultSet; 5 6 public class MainApp { 7 8 public static void ...
2024-01-10Java数据库编程--JDBC
一、定义JDBC,Java DataBase Connectivity。是Java运行平台核心类库中的一部分,提供了访问数据库的API,由一些Java类和接口组成。在Java中可以使用JDBC实现对数据库中表记录的查询,修改,和删除等操作JDBC技术在数据库开发中占有很重要的地位。JDBC操作不同的数据库仅仅是连接方式上的差异。使用JDBC的...
2024-01-10java-使用DriverManager进行数据库连接
BeanHandler<T>是返回一个实体对象,BeanListHandler<T>是返回一个list实体集合,MapHandler是返回不确定的单个实体对象,MapListHandler是返回不确定的list实体集合。PreparedStatement statement = connection.prepareStatement(sqlBuilder.toString());ResultSet resultSet = statement.executeQuery();BeanListHandler<Lo...
2024-01-10Java数据库基础(JDBC)
JDBC(Java Data Base Connectivity):SUN公司为了简化统一对数据库的操作,定义了一套Java操作数据库的规范,称之为JDBC;这样应用程序就不需要关注数据库底层的详细实现,只需要学习使用JDBC就可以。 当用户需要操作数据库时,需要先把数据库的驱动放到程序里,注册驱动,sun公司定义...
2024-01-10Java如何使用JNDI获取数据库连接或数据源?
package org.nhooo.example.jndi;import javax.naming.InitialContext;import javax.servlet.Servlet;import javax.servlet.ServletException;import javax.servlet.http.HttpServlet;import javax.servlet.http.HttpServletRequest;import javax.servlet.http.HttpServletRes...
2024-01-10Java第八次作业--数据库编程
(一)学习总结1.用思维导图对本周的学习内容进行总结。2.通过实验内容中的具体实例说明在执行executeUpdate()方法和executeQuery()方法中使用动态参数时,为什么要使用PreparedStatement接口而不使用Statement,比较使用两种接口的不同之处。Statement对象执行SQL语句有两种情况:一种是数据定义和更...
2024-01-10【Java】JDBC数据库连接的演变[数据库教程]
环境搭建使用Maven工程的依赖项,如果普通工程就点注释的地址下载jar包即可<dependencies> <!-- https://mvnrepository.com/artifact/mysql/mysql-connector-java --> <d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> ...
2024-01-10